Biography
Margarita Musto (born 16 November 1955) is a Uruguayan actress, theater director, translator, teacher, and general and artistic director of the Comedia Nacional. She graduated in 1982 from the Margarita Xirgu Multidisciplinary School of Dramatic Art (EMAD). In 1993 she played the leading role in La historia casi verdadera de Pepita la Pistolera, for which she received awards at the Guadalajara International Film Festival and the 12th Cinematographic Festival of Uruguay.
